Jay Calls On Friends To 'Run This Town' E-mail
Saturday, 08 August 2009 07:27

 

It was Roc Nation in Queens, New York on Thursday as Hov brought out Kanye and Rihanna to shoot scenes for his upcoming video, "Run This Town." The song is the second single off Jay-Z's Blueprint 3 slated for a September 11th release.

 

The trio can be seen in a production still dawned in all black at the historic Fort Totten Park in New York, a preserved Civil War Fortress. There are also other photographs circling the internet showing the artists surrounded by an entourage of extras dressed in black as well.

The video is being directed by Anthony Mandler who also directed Jay's videos for "Lost One" and "D.O.A. (Death of Auto-Tune.) Mandler has also hooked up with Rihanna before directing her "Disturbia" music video. The video also reportedly features scenes involving fires and overturned cars.  

Earlier this week, we learned that Jay, Kanye and Rihanna will perform "Run This Town" on the premiere of "The Jay Leno Show," scheduled to air on September 14th at 10 p.m.
